Glasses in the system Na2O-CaO-Nb2O 5-P2O5 were crystallized during cooling and reheating up to 900°C and crystalline phases were compared. Most of glasses showed surface nucleation, except the glass with a 10 mol% niobium content exhbited bulk nucleation. During cooling phosphates (Ca3(PO 4)2, Ca2P2O7) and niobophosphates (NbPO5, NbOPO4 and Nb18P 2 · 5O50) crystallized. Sodium niobophosphates recrystallized to Na4Nb8P4O32 or Na2Nb6P4O26 during reheating. Samples with highest amount of sodium formed more NaNbO3, samples with phosphate in excess of 35 mol% formed Na2Nb6P 4O26 instead of Na4Nb8P 4O32. The microstructure for all samples was inhomogeneous and contained crystallites with a large distribution of sizes.
